Indexed optical encoder, method for indexing an optical encoder, and method for dynamically adjusting gain and offset in an optical encoder
Abstract
An optical encoder may include an encoder disk, an illumination system, and a detector to detect light diffracted from the encoder disk. The encoder disk may include a signal track comprising a diffraction grating, and an index track comprising a reflective index mark, wherein a width of the index mark is larger than a pitch of the diffraction grating. An indexing method may include providing an encoder disk, providing an illumination system to direct light to the encoder disk, providing a detector structured to detect light diffracted from the encoder disk, calculating an estimated count of quadrature states from a rising edge of an index pulse to a middle of the index interval, and calculating the quadrature state at an approximate center of the index pulse. A dynamic parameter correction method may include calculating a target gain and offset and correcting values based on the target gain and offset.

1 . An encoder disk for use in an optical encoder, the encoder disk comprising:
a signal track comprising a diffraction grating formed as a ring on the encoder disk; an index track comprising a reflective index mark, wherein a width of the index mark is larger than a pitch of the diffraction grating; a glass substrate; a low reflective layer provided on the substrate; and a high reflective layer provided on the low reflective layer, wherein the high reflective layer is formed in a pattern such that a portion of the low reflective layer is visible.
2 . The encoder disk of claim 1 , wherein the low reflective layer comprises a low reflective chrome layer.
3 . The encoder disk of claim 1 , wherein the high reflective layer comprises a high reflective chrome layer.
4 . The encoder disk of claim 1 , wherein the low reflective layer has a reflectivity of approximately 5% on a side opposite the glass substrate.
5 . The encoder disk of claim 1 , wherein the high reflective layer has a reflectivity of approximately 59% on a side face the glass substrate and a reflectivity of approximately 65% on a side opposite the glass substrate.
6 . The encoder disk of claim 1 , wherein the glass substrate comprises an optical absorption material applied to a face of the glass substrate.
